Qualcomm's Xu Hao: Agentic AI Phones Surge as On-Device AI Shifts from Passive Response to Proactive Service
1 min readQualcomm is positioning on-device AI as the next frontier of mobile intelligence, with executives emphasizing the transition from reactive language models to autonomous agent systems that run directly on smartphones. This shift represents a significant opportunity for local LLM practitioners, as it validates the market demand for edge-optimized inference and signals hardware manufacturers are investing heavily in the silicon needed to support complex agent workloads without cloud dependencies.
The move toward agentic AI on phones has profound implications for local deployment strategies. Instead of simple query-response patterns, devices will need to handle multi-step reasoning, tool integration, and persistent memory—all within strict power and compute constraints. This creates urgent challenges for model optimization, quantization techniques, and efficient agent frameworks that can function autonomously on consumer hardware.
For developers building local LLM applications, this trend underscores the importance of developing lightweight agent architectures and exploring hardware accelerators like Snapdragon's AI Engine. The proliferation of on-device agent capabilities will likely drive innovation in frameworks designed to handle stateful, multi-turn interactions efficiently.
